Ortiz’s wife, Tiffany, and their children have been by his side, and were with him as he walked a few steps with help at Boston’s Massachusetts General Hospital, where he is being treated, spokesman Leo Lopez told CNN.

Lopez was unable to provide further detail about Ortiz’s condition. “He’ll be in intensive care for a while,” he said.

Earlier, Tiffany Ortiz said her husband was “stable, awake, and resting comfortably” in Mass General’s intensive care unit, “where he is expected to remain for the next several days,” according to a statement released by the Major League Baseball club.

Ortiz, 43, was shot in the back, and “the bullet went through his stomach,” Felix Durán Mejia, a spokesman for the Dominican Republic National Police, told CNN.

He had an initial surgery in the Dominican Republic, suffering bleeding in his liver and needing portions of his intestines and gallbladder removed, said Lopez.
